Episode 102

Rev. Al Sharpton, The Root's Jason Johnson, and former WH comms director Jennifer Palmieri on the president's lowbrow smear of Speaker of the House Nancy Pelosi.
Former House Rep. and 2020 presidential candidate Beto O'Rourke joins Nicolle Wallace to discuss the current political landscape, the president granting his attorney general the power to declassify intelligence, and how his campaign hopes to break the mold of horse-race politics.
NYT's Michael Schmidt, former Chief of Staff to VPs Biden and Gore Ron Klain, former US Attorney Joyce Vance, and former Chief of Staff at the CIA and Pentagon Jeremy Bash on Trump giving AG William Barr the power to declassify intelligence as part of the president's campaign to investigate his perceived political enemies.
